GT Academy Winners At Dubai 24hrs

Posted on January 30th, 2009 in

Back in September, Spaniard Lucas Ordoñez and German Lars Schlommer were announced as winners of Nissan’s and Sony’s GT Academy. What started as a simple online time-trial tournament turned into real-life competition as the quickest drivers had the chance to prove themselves at Silverstone, showing they´re not just quick on virtual soil.

The two winners received a seat in a Nissan 350Z race- car and had the chance to compete in the Dubai 24 Hour race earlier this month, partnered by Rob Barff, Johnny Herbert and Alex Buncombe. The Pro-Am driver combination completed 451 laps, finishing 9th in class.
